As cold weather approaches, we would like to let you know that we are working on a plan that would allow indoor visitation.

Although our plan is not complete yet, following is some information that we can share at this time:

  • Indoor visitation will work in the same manner as the outdoor visitation has worked. Appointments will need to be made and screenings will take place by phone no more than 24 hours before the scheduled visit as well as upon arrival to the facility.
  • Outdoor visits remain the preferred method of visitation, therefore, if the outside temperature is 60⁰ F or above, an outdoor visit will be scheduled.
  • Indoor visits will be scheduled in a common area as determined by the facility. Visitors will be asked not to leave this common area for any reason.
  • Social distancing must be maintained throughout the visit.
    Masks must be worn by everyone for the duration of the visit.

As an additional layer of protection, we have ordered air purifiers to be used in the designated visiting area. Due to overwhelming demand, they are currently on back-order and are expected to be delivered to us by the second week in October. We will begin scheduling indoor visits once those are in place.

Additionally, we are expecting additional guidance from the Illinois Department of Public Health soon. This guidance may alter information in this letter. We will reach out to you again, once the details are finalized.
